However, as an article on 36Kr reported, when developing the blockchain-based decentralized application (DApp), the developer faces a series of obstacles like low-performance, high threshold for C-end users, and high cost. Apart from these technical shortcomings, there is the problem of shortage of talents for public blockchain technology, and a severe scarcity of technicians who understand the blockchain bottom development will hinder the building-up of application.

Now the white paper of Hero Node will explain the technical threshold for developing DApp:

First, we face the interdisciplinary feature of blockchain bottom technology, which involve knowledge or techniques like basic programming, cryptology, distributed consistent protocol, point-to-point network communications and various consensus algorithms (please refer to the official website of bitcoin or the Bitcoin White Paper).

Second, we face the diversity of development languages of public blockchains. Bitcoin employs C++ language is employed to program the bitcoin; in order to attract more technicians to participate in, ethereum has several different versions like go and C++; and antshares employs C#. If you want to program DApp on different public blockchains, you have to familiarize with related languages. Usually, one developer is versed at only one language, so he would choose the public blockchain based on the language he is proficient at rather than based the features of the chain.

Thirdly, most of the current DApp provide external service through PC-port website or intelligent contract-defined interface interchange. The popularizing rate of mobile port is still low due to the incomplete ecology at present.

Hero Node intends to lower the threshold of developers’ engaging in decentralized application through the establishment of a trans-public blockchain and trans-platform plan.

Liu Guoping, the founder of Hero Node, believes that whoever that can solve the development problems of DApp will take control of the next decade. He introduces that, based on Hero platform, developers don’t need to understand the underlying structure of blockchain or the development language of the mobile port to establish the DApp of decentralization, ethereum, IPFS or other public blockchains based on Qtum Blockchain that could operate on terminal platforms such as iOS, Android and HTML5.
1-2.png

Liu Guoping introduces that Hero Node is a converging meshed network, with nodes that could synchronize all the blocks of public blockchain and let all the public chains be in the same node, thus enhancing the speed of inquiring information on the blockchain. Meanwhile, Hero Node packages the achievable operations on the public blockchains into different kinds of API, that is, centralized operations such as inquiry, transaction, payment and contract. And developers could visit all the public blockchains through API. Externally, developers only need to know these ports to fulfill the development of DApp, among which the ports of contract are more complicated and teams provide different contract templates based on different scenes.

In this way, developers do not need to be proficient in the agreements and base course of all kinds of blockchains, which solves the limitation of the selection of public blockchains due to the variety of development languages, as mentioned in the beginning of the passage. Developers could choose public blockchain according to different scenes. Liu Guoping cites an example that daily operations could be put on blockchains with less value, while more valuable operations should be put on blockchains with higher values. Hero Node will at least support major public blockchain technologies such as Bitcoin, ethereum and Qtum Blockchain, and support the development of Javascript.

When visiting specific public blockchain through API, the information on this blockchain are ensured to be decentralized. But how to ensure the authenticity and credibility of the transmission of trans-blockchain information with the current design of trans-blockchain. Liu Guoping claims that Hero Node’s port could be deemed as a middleware that connects both ends, one connecting all kinds of public blockchains and the other one connecting the storage service based on IPFS distributed file storage system. The interaction methods and business logic between different public blockchains, as well as other files and abstracts, will be stored and published on IPFS and IPNS, and then generate a broadcast address on the blockchain. This guarantees that the logical relations between different blockchains are traceable and could be made public.

Within such a structure, as Guoping suggests, applications can choose to store data such as the routine operations, which has no need of being synchronized on the whole network, into IPFS, and to synchronize the dealings on other public blockchains.

Since the industry of blockchain is at the initial stage of prospering, it is hard to find a company identical to Hero Node, but some that overlap in conceptions are indeed existing. In the area of lowering the development threshold of DApp, those devoting themselves to similar causes are BlockStack, a blockchain browser, and ArcBlock, a DApp development & deployment that has been reported by 36Kr. Those that are devoted to solving the problem of blockchain storage are IPFS (FileCoin), StorJ and Sia (SiaCoin), while EtherParty is one example that works on the blockchain smart contract template.
